In order to improve the safety level for avoidance collision, a wavelet neural network safety evaluation method of airspace environment is proposed for military flight training. In the method, the airspace environment safety evaluation index system is first established for military flight training, and then wavelet neural network is introduced to establish the problem of airspace environment safety evaluation for military flight training. The actual example shows that the proposed method has a good evaluation result for airspace environment safety evaluation.
